BANKERS SYSTEMS INC. SOLUTIONS PARTNER Trademark

Serial Number: 76400092

BANKERS SYSTEMS INC. SOLUTIONS PARTNER is a trademark filed by Bankers Systems, Inc. on April 23, 2002. The trademark is classified under Class 9 (Computers & Electronics), Class 36 (Insurance & Financial), Class 38 (Telecommunications), Class 41 (Education & Entertainment), Class 42 (Computer & Scientific), Class 16 (Paper Goods), Class 35 (Advertising & Business). The application is currently no longer active.
